Bird Watching

The prairie is filled with diverse species of birds and offers an opportunity to view prairie and woodland birds. While bird watching at one of Marshall’s notable birding locations, you may see species like the gray partridge, northern harrier, sparrows, short-eared owls or rough-legged hawks circling the areas.

Camden Regional Bike Trail

The Camden Regional Trail is a paved, multi-purpose recreational trail extending from Southwest Minnesota State University (SMSU) through the City of Marshall, connecting area residents to Camden State Park. About 4 miles of paved trail connect adjacent campuses of Marshall High School and SMSU to a network of bike lanes within the City of Marshall. At the West end of Marshall, the paved trail covers 10 miles of gently rolling hills between Wayside Park (along MN HWY 23) to Camden State Park.

Marshall Golf Club

The Marshall Golf Club invites you to their hidden gem of over 6,600 yards of green. The course is made for all levels of golfers wanting to play 9 or 18-hole rounds.
